A marketing and sales company in Birmingham is seeking enthusiastic individuals for the role of Marketing Associate. This entry-level position offers full training and aims to develop skills in face-to-face marketing and customer engagement.
Responsibilities include:
- Representing clients through marketing campaigns
- Achieving performance targets
Ideal candidates are motivated, reliable, and eager to learn in a supportive team environment. Progression and mentorship opportunities are available.

How to prepare for a job interview at urban
✨Know the Company Inside Out
Before your interview, do some homework on the marketing and sales company. Understand their values, recent campaigns, and what sets them apart in the industry. This will not only impress your interviewers but also help you tailor your answers to align with their goals.
✨Show Your Enthusiasm
As an entry-level candidate, your eagerness to learn is key. Be sure to express your passion for marketing and customer engagement during the interview. Share examples of how you've demonstrated this enthusiasm in past experiences, whether through projects, internships, or even personal initiatives.
✨Prepare for Common Questions
Anticipate questions related to face-to-face marketing and teamwork. Think about scenarios where you've successfully engaged with others or met performance targets. Practising your responses can help you feel more confident and articulate during the actual interview.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the training process, mentorship opportunities, or how success is measured in the role. This shows that you're genuinely interested in the position and eager to grow within the company.
